What is Speccy, and what is it used for?

Speccy is a system information tool developed by the company that created CCleaner, a popular PC optimization and cleaning software. Speccy is designed to provide detailed information about the hardware components of a computer. It offers a comprehensive overview of the system's specifications, including CPU, motherboard, RAM, graphics card, storage devices, and more details.

Speccy allows users to access and understand the technical specifications of their computer quickly. Whether you're looking to upgrade certain hardware components, diagnose performance issues, or simply better understand your system, Speccy provides an easy-to-navigate interface to access this information.

Speccy also includes features like real-time monitoring of hardware temperatures, enabling users to monitor critical components to detect potential issues before they escalate. Additionally, it allows users to save scan results in various formats, making it convenient for sharing system specifications or seeking technical support.

Speccy is a valuable tool for users who want to gain deeper insights into their computer's hardware configuration and monitor its performance.

What does Speccy do?

Speccy provides a comprehensive evaluation of your PC's internal and external components, offering an analysis that enhances your understanding of your device's condition. The user-friendly interface is designed with simplicity, allowing easy exploration. 

In the 'Summary' section, one or multiple devices can be listed, offering a quick glance at essential specifications. The 'Operating System' segment swiftly provides key details such as serial number and installation date. Automatic update settings for the OS can be reviewed, and the 'Antivirus' area indicates the status of the antimalware software.

The 'CPU' section reveals the number of processors in your central processing unit under 'Cores.' A table at the bottom of the screen provides real-time information on core speed and temperature for each processor. Additionally, details like 'Multiplier,' 'Bus Speed,' and 'Threads' are displayed in the chart.

 

In the 'RAM' section, you can find information about your PC's RAM memory space, including the total, used, and free memory slots. Details about the frequency, size, and type of the RAM system are listed under the 'Memory' dropdown.

The 'Memory Usage' label beneath 'Physical Memory' indicates the percentage of memory in use. Technical specifications of the machine, such as BIOS, voltage, and PCI data, are available in the 'Motherboard' tab. 'Graphics' provides fundamental information about connected monitors, including height, width, and resolution. If graphics cards are synchronized, additional statistics like manufacturer and ID can be viewed.

The 'Storage' section provides details about your hard drives. In the 'Optical Drives' category, you can identify the types of optical drives present, such as a Blue-Ray reader or DVD writer. 'Audio' displays information about associated sound systems, including headsets and speakers. 'Peripherals' encompasses external devices connected to the PC, such as a mouse or printer. The 'Network' area reveals information about the internet connections currently in use.

Popular hardware monitor alternatives like Speccy 

Speccy is a well-known hardware monitoring tool, but there are several alternatives available that offer similar functionalities. Here are some popular alternatives:

  • HWiNFO: This comprehensive system monitoring tool provides in-depth information about hardware components, sensor monitoring, and real-time system health analysis. It offers detailed reports and supports a wide range of hardware.
  • CPU-Z: Primarily focused on CPU-related information, CPU-Z provides detailed data about the processor, motherboard, memory, and system cache. It's a lightweight tool ideal for specific hardware analysis.
  • Open Hardware Monitor: An open-source software, it tracks temperature sensors, fan speeds, voltages, load, and clock speeds of a computer. It's known for its simplicity and accurate readings.
  • AIDA64 (formerly Everest): A comprehensive diagnostic and benchmarking tool that provides detailed hardware information, stress testing, and benchmarking functionalities for various hardware components.
  • GPU-Z: Specifically geared towards graphics card information, GPU-Z provides comprehensive data on GPU specifications, clock speeds, memory usage, and more.
  • Core Temp: Focused on monitoring CPU temperature, Core Temp displays real-time temperature readings and other related data for individual processor cores.
  • SpeedFan: Offers detailed hardware monitoring, fan speed control, and temperature sensors for various hardware components, aiding in system diagnostics and adjustments.

Every option possesses unique strengths, be it delivering thorough system information, concentrating on particular hardware components, or presenting advanced monitoring capabilities. Users typically select these tools according to their distinct requirements, system specifications, and the depth of hardware details they seek.
